Abstract: 
The existing cardiac stent experience the risk of in-stent restenosis (rebuild-up of fats at the stent location) and in-stent thrombosis (blockage due to blood clot). A unique design of a stent dimpled on its inner surface was proposed. Using the optimized dimensions of the dimple, the effects of a varying number of dimples per unit surface area of a stent, or in other words, the dimple spatial density, were examined. The optimized set of conditions offered a significant impact on the flow of the fluid through the region while simultaneously not impinging on flow.
